Job Summary

Summary


The King County Prosecuting Attorneys Office is looking for highly motivated individual to join our team as a Legal Administrative Professional I.The candidate chosen for this role will be the first point of contact for visitors who may be dealing with traumatic and complex matters and will be responsible for a high volume of phone calls and emails.

Job Duties

  • Provide exceptional customer service to visitors and callers in the spirit of a public servant while relaying information in accordance with PAO policy.
  • Direct calls to appropriate individuals/units within the office or refer the caller to external resources or partner agencies.
  • Maintain high discretion tact and confidentiality when working on highly sensitive subject matter and/or material.
  • Professionally interact with the public law enforcement officers defense attorneys judges court staff and PAO colleagues.
  • Utilize the PAO case management system Prosecution by Karpel (PbK) to look up basic information and upload documents as requested.
  • Enter Notice of Appearance and Withdrawals into PbK.
  • Enter the daily Early Assignment list.
  • Prepare Arraignment FTA folders for the Arraignment desk
  • Generate and mail Arraignment letters from the daily filing log.
  • Register cases for E-Service from the filing log.
  • Maintain and update the Front Desk reception manual.
  • Route information to proper contacts including the chain of command.
  • Help to train Front Desk coverage personnel.
  • Electronically filed documents through the Superior Court Clerks Office online portal.
  • Assist the supervisor and records unit with additional PbK entries and other duties as assigned.
  • Monitor distribute and scan received mail and faxes.
  • Complete Daily Court Run
  • Order and maintain office supplies.
  • Actively participate in PAO equity work attending equity training and discussions.
  • Receive CCAP PALS and EHD Notice of Violation; generate and prepare the Motion Certificate and order for Bench Warrant
  • Support the Race Equity and Social Justice policy and principles working with PAO colleagues and management to identify opportunities for improvement.
  • Additional responsibilities and/or tasks may be incorporated or existing ones modified as business needs evolve.
